|
Hmmm, That's why C# is rated higher than JavaScript too.
Life is a computer program and everyone is the programmer of his own life.
|
|
|
|
|
Enterprises and businesses have to pay for Oracle Java updates now. Tons of them are switching or have already switched to other languages. Sure, folks can switch to OpenJDK but I think more are turning away wjere they can.
|
|
|
|
|
I do use Java at work for somethings, but I'm sticking to version 8 of OpenJDK, it's nice and stable, and just works.
Also f*** Oracle in what they are doing to Java.
|
|
|
|
|
How many of you use heavily the .NET framework with C# compared to C# with just the basic functionalities of .NET to make it work and other frameworks?
I don't like .NET due to horrible documentation, terrible implementation and obscene learning curve compared to anything else available but C# on its own is a simple language. Just wanted to know how far from the C# market I am now.
GCS d--(d+) s-/++ a C++++ U+++ P- L+@ E-- W++ N+ o+ K- w+++ O? M-- V? PS+ PE- Y+ PGP t+ 5? X R+++ tv-- b+(+++) DI+++ D++ G e++ h--- r+++ y+++* Weapons extension: ma- k++ F+2 X
|
|
|
|
|
What part of the framework? I know the depths and plumbing of WPF intimately. I knew winforms stuff when it was a wrapper for the win32 comctrls dll, haven't used it since 2005. I've used the OWIN web stuff, and i've used most of the utility stuff captured in the framework.
In general i've found the documentation pretty good, failing that i just use dotpeek to decompile the framework if i need to do anything really obscure.
|
|
|
|
|
John Stewien wrote: failing that i just use dotpeek to decompile the framework if i need to do anything really obscure.
You don't even need to do that - MS published the source code several years ago, and provided it in a handy searchable format, complete with all comments: Reference Source[^]
Sent from my Amstrad PC 1640
Never throw anything away, Griff
Bad command or file name. Bad, bad command! Sit! Stay! Staaaay...
AntiTwitter: @DalekDave is now a follower!
|
|
|
|
|
den2k88 wrote: and obscene learning curve compared to anything else available
Funny, I have that reaction to just about everything except the .NET framework.
But to answer your question - heavily use the .NET framework along with C#. Though there are still significant parts I haven't ever dealt with ("need to know" and all that.)
|
|
|
|
|
den2k88 wrote: horrible documentation Hmm. I find that most documentation is wretched, but the .NET documentation doesn't seem to suck any more than any other. The biggest lack I've seen in the MS documentation are comprehensive, working examples. Many of the .NET code snippets are trivial and do not show the background work you need to do.den2k88 wrote: terrible implementation Hmm2. How so? Even though I'm stuck using .NET 3.5, I've generally found that implementation to be stable.den2k88 wrote: obscene learning curve C# the language was easy to learn, starting from a C/C++ background. The most surprising thing about C# and .NET was learning to not reinvent the wheel. Time after time I would start implementing some sort of plumbing, only to discover there was a .NET class for it.
Software Zen: delete this;
|
|
|
|
|
I use html as a language
|
|
|
|
|
I am using dart for Flutter. It seems good enough.
Always Keep Smiling.
Yours Pankaj Nikam
|
|
|
|
|
|
|
|
|
|
...just in the big pool of C now?
Or is Apple no longer important enough?
I thought it was worse 2 years ago when they fell down to below 15% market share.. but aren't they back up to 17%?
|
|
|
|
|
Hello Dear "Crustie",
ObjC is becoming "retired"
Press F1 for help or google it.
Greetings from Germany
|
|
|
|
|
|
this is a Apple synonym for not in use anymore.
Press F1 for help or google it.
Greetings from Germany
|
|
|
|
|
Probably not on the list because of the number of other surveys saying Swift has largely overtaken ObjC.
Did you ever see history portrayed as an old man with a wise brow and pulseless heart, weighing all things in the balance of reason?
Is not rather the genius of history like an eternal, imploring maiden, full of fire, with a burning heart and flaming soul, humanly warm and humanly beautiful?
--Zachris Topelius
Training a telescope on one’s own belly button will only reveal lint. You like that? You go right on staring at it. I prefer looking at galaxies.
-- Sarah Hoyt
|
|
|
|
|
Probably.
But still Java/Kotlin are at the moment a "pair" (for Android) compareable to ObjC/Swift for iOS. And Kotlin is there, but ObjC is not.
While Swift nowadays has more devs than ObjC (totally understandable when I think about the cruel strange syntax of ObjC... a miracle how this language could be successful EVER), Kotlin still looks for ppl to adopt it.
I personally do like Kotlin very much but still, the support in Android Studio has its flaws... It's not a "first grade citizen" as it has been promised.
Every project still gets the Java Folder structure and no Kotlin folders by default... You always feel like a foreigner when u start to code Kotlin in an Android project.
I hope this gets better in Studio 4.0
|
|
|
|
|
I suspect we're talking a mixture of work and hobby development here.
It would be interesting to know if some of the more obscure selections are actually being used in anger.
Whenever you find yourself on the side of the majority, it is time to pause and reflect. - Mark Twain
|
|
|
|
|
PeejayAdams wrote: are actually being used in anger.
In the case of several of them, they always make developers angry ...
Sent from my Amstrad PC 1640
Never throw anything away, Griff
Bad command or file name. Bad, bad command! Sit! Stay! Staaaay...
AntiTwitter: @DalekDave is now a follower!
|
|
|
|
|
Well, I've often said that Javascript shouldn't be included in any discussion about languages ...
Whenever you find yourself on the side of the majority, it is time to pause and reflect. - Mark Twain
|
|
|
|
|
...of a company bringing ios, android and windows to the customers.
so we have
C++ for low level (SIP)
C# for windows
Objective-C/Swift for iOS
Java/Kotlin for Android
And of course SQL for the database... what else?
Currently evaluating Xamarin and other platform-independent options... but honestly... I am not sure if they ever make it out of our playground repository
modified 15-Jul-19 8:39am.
|
|
|
|